Abstract
Polydactyly is a fairly common congenital foot deformity. Treatment may include simple shoe modification or surgical intervention. Careful preoperative planning must be undertaken with each patient because of the uniqueness of each individual case. A case of type A postaxial polydactyly was presented with a brief review of classification, etiology, and treatment.Entities:
